Output 597666ae33dbd9e65b5fc8304fd657475081c3f0c0c1058aa43d75602da172bd:11

value
1827786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4592029464c8cca6ce0ba5d9cc0da01e800147f1 OP_EQUAL
address
382sTjm2bTyXJU81f7SEDAYrDEbTK2cXDa
transaction
597666ae33dbd9e65b5fc8304fd657475081c3f0c0c1058aa43d75602da172bd
spent
true